1Don’t rejoice , Israel , to jubilation like the nations ;
for you were unfaithful to your God.
You love the wages of a prostitute at every grain threshing floor .
2The threshing floor and the wine press won’t feed them ,
and the new wine will fail her.
3They won’t dwell in the LORD ’s land;
but Ephraim will return to Egypt ,
and they will eat unclean food in Assyria.
4They won’t pour out wine offerings to the LORD ,
neither will they be pleasing to him .
Their sacrifices will be to them like the bread of mourners;
all who eat of it will be polluted ;
for their bread will be for their appetite .
It will not come into the LORD ’s house .
5What will you do in the day of solemn assembly ,
and in the day of the feast of the LORD ?
6For , behold , when they flee destruction ,
Egypt will gather them up .
Memphis will bury them .
Nettles will possess their pleasant things of silver .
Thorns will be in their tents.
7The days of visitation have come .
The days of reckoning have come .
Israel will consider the prophet to be a fool,
and the man who is inspired to be insane,
because of the abundance of your sins ,
and because your hostility is great .
8A prophet watches over Ephraim with my God.
A fowler ’s snare is on all of his paths ,
and hostility in the house of his God.
9They have deeply corrupted themselves ,
as in the days of Gibeah .
He will remember their iniquity .
He will punish them for their sins .
10I found Israel like grapes in the wilderness .
I saw your fathers as the first ripe in the fig tree at its first season;
but they came to Baal Peor , and consecrated themselves to the shameful thing ,
and became abominable like that which they loved.
11As for Ephraim, their glory will fly away like a bird .
There will be no birth , no one with child , and no conception .
12Though they bring up their children ,
yet I will bereave them , so that not a man shall be left .
Indeed , woe also to them when I depart from them !
13I have seen Ephraim, like Tyre , planted in a pleasant place ;
but Ephraim will bring out his children to the murderer .
14Give them —LORD what will you give ?
Give them a miscarrying womb and dry breasts .
15“All their wickedness is in Gilgal ;
for there I hated them .
Because of the wickedness of their deeds , I will drive them out of my house !
I will love them no more .
All their princes are rebels .
16Ephraim is struck .
Their root has dried up .
They will bear no fruit .
Even though they give birth , yet I will kill the beloved ones of their womb.”
17My God will cast them away , because they didn’t listen to him ;
and they will be wanderers amongst the nations .
